HADM 4230 - Hospitality Real Estate Finance


     
Fall, spring. 3 credits. Letter grades only.

Prerequisite: HADM 4200  or HADM 3210 ; for fall, with instructor permission students may take HADM 3210  conccurrently. For spring, student may not take prerequisites concurrently. Co-meets with HADM 6210  in the spring. Elective. Graduate students must enroll in HADM 6210 .

D. Lebret, D. Quan.

Focuses on real estate financing for hospitality-oriented projects. Lectures address the following topics: methods of measuring rates of return; feasibility and appraisal processes; equity and debt financing vehicles to include joint ventures, limited partnerships, construction mortgages, and participating, convertible, and seller-financed mortgages; forms of operating agreements to include management contracts, leases, and franchises; and trends in international hotel franchising. Presentations by hospitality industry real estate practitioners tie course material to current industry practices.
